„Szoftver labor III.” változatai közötti eltérés

Madbence (vitalap | szerkesztései)
Kiskoza (vitalap | szerkesztései)
Java videók belinkelése
14. sor: 14. sor:
|targyhonlap=https://www.iit.bme.hu/~softlab3/}}
|targyhonlap=https://www.iit.bme.hu/~softlab3/}}


= Követelmények =
== Követelmények ==
===Előtanulmányi rend===
===Előtanulmányi rend===
A tárgy felvételéhez a [[Programozás alapjai II.]] szükséges.
A tárgy felvételéhez a [[Programozás alapjai II.]] szükséges.
22. sor: 22. sor:
* Legalább 70% órai jelenlét (max 3 hiányzás)
* Legalább 70% órai jelenlét (max 3 hiányzás)


= Segédanyagok =
== Segédanyagok ==


Java 6 dokumentáció: [http://docs.oracle.com/javase/6/docs/api/ Java6]
Java 6 dokumentáció: [http://docs.oracle.com/javase/6/docs/api/ Java6]
36. sor: 36. sor:
Szekvenciadiagrammot generáló eclipse plugin: [http://marketplace.eclipse.org/content/modelgoon-uml4java ModelGoon]
Szekvenciadiagrammot generáló eclipse plugin: [http://marketplace.eclipse.org/content/modelgoon-uml4java ModelGoon]


== Videó ==
=== Videó ===
Hamarosan fent lesznek a video.bme.hu-n a Java előadások


= KisZH-k =
A Java gyakorlat videói elérhetőek a Szofvertechnológia előadások után a [http://videotorium.hu/hu/channels/details/902,Szoftvertechnologia Videotóriumon]
 
== KisZH-k ==


A kisZh-kban gyakran kérdeznek rá olyanokra, amit amúgy az ember dokumentációból nézne ki eleinte, de kis gyakorlattal (megoldott órai munkákkal) lehet rájuk válaszolni. Érdemes végigcsinálni a teljes feladatsort, nem csak a jelenléthez szükséges első 4 feladatot.
A kisZh-kban gyakran kérdeznek rá olyanokra, amit amúgy az ember dokumentációból nézne ki eleinte, de kis gyakorlattal (megoldott órai munkákkal) lehet rájuk válaszolni. Érdemes végigcsinálni a teljes feladatsort, nem csak a jelenléthez szükséges első 4 feladatot.
49. sor: 50. sor:
Amikor kódot kell írni, nem kell túlbonyolítani, maximum 10 sorból meg lehet oldani.
Amikor kódot kell írni, nem kell túlbonyolítani, maximum 10 sorból meg lehet oldani.


=  Házi =
==  Házi ==


A félév során egy nagy házit kell írni, amit mindenki magának talál ki. Elvárás, hogy használjon Swing alapú GUI-t, valamilyen gyűjteményt (ArrayList, Collection, Set, stb), legyen benne szerializálható adat és tesztelés-támogatás (JUnit)
A félév során egy nagy házit kell írni, amit mindenki magának talál ki. Elvárás, hogy használjon Swing alapú GUI-t, valamilyen gyűjteményt (ArrayList, Collection, Set, stb), legyen benne szerializálható adat és tesztelés-támogatás (JUnit)
66. sor: 67. sor:
<small>*2011 őszétől nincs Zh, csak az órai jelenlét, a házi feladat és a kisZh kell a tárgy teljesítéséhez</small>
<small>*2011 őszétől nincs Zh, csak az órai jelenlét, a házi feladat és a kisZh kell a tárgy teljesítéséhez</small>


= Tippek =
== Tippek ==


A laboralkalmak teljesítéséhez nem kell az összes feladatot megoldani, de jobb jegy érdekében érdemes végigcsinálni. A feladatok mindig előre ki vannak adva, így otthon is megoldhatóak, nyugodtabb körülmények között, majd órán bemutatás után haza is lehet menni. Nem érdemes mással megiratni, mert a kisZh-kban mindig olyat kérdeznek, amivel találkozni kellett a feladatok során.
A laboralkalmak teljesítéséhez nem kell az összes feladatot megoldani, de jobb jegy érdekében érdemes végigcsinálni. A feladatok mindig előre ki vannak adva, így otthon is megoldhatóak, nyugodtabb körülmények között, majd órán bemutatás után haza is lehet menni. Nem érdemes mással megiratni, mert a kisZh-kban mindig olyat kérdeznek, amivel találkozni kellett a feladatok során.


= Kedvcsináló =
== Kedvcsináló ==


Szoftlab 3-on a Java nyelvvel ismerkedhetünk meg. A C/C++ után nagyon kényelmes, mert minden meg van írva benne, csak össze kell ollózgatni a megfelelő osztályokat. Ez viszont a hátránya is, dokumentáció nélkül esélytelen elindulni benne, ha nincs elég gyakorlata az embernek, szóval a dokumentáció legyen a kedvencek között, esetleg letöltve a gépre. Érdemes nagyon jól megtanulni, mert részmunkaidős munkákban is nagyon jól megfizetik a Javában programozókat, széles körben elterjedt nyelv.
Szoftlab 3-on a Java nyelvvel ismerkedhetünk meg. A C/C++ után nagyon kényelmes, mert minden meg van írva benne, csak össze kell ollózgatni a megfelelő osztályokat. Ez viszont a hátránya is, dokumentáció nélkül esélytelen elindulni benne, ha nincs elég gyakorlata az embernek, szóval a dokumentáció legyen a kedvencek között, esetleg letöltve a gépre. Érdemes nagyon jól megtanulni, mert részmunkaidős munkákban is nagyon jól megfizetik a Javában programozókat, széles körben elterjedt nyelv.


[[Category:Infoalap]]
[[Category:Infoalap]]
A lap eredeti címe: „https://vik.wiki/Szoftver_labor_III.